Aston Villa’s 2026 World Cup: A Barometer of How Far They’ve Come

Aston Villa and World Cup 2026At the 2018 World Cup in Russia, Aston Villa's contingent consisted of Birkir Bjarnason representing Iceland, Mile Jedinak captaining Australia, and Ahmed Elmohamady flying the flag for Egypt. Three players, three nations with no realistic prospect of going deep, at a tournament Villa supporters watched largely as neutral observers. The club was in the Championship. The World Cup was...
